As a Principal Cybersecurity Analyst, you will be a senior technical leader within the Global Cybersecurity Operations Center (CSOC). This role combines expert-level hands-on incident response, advanced threat hunting, and digital forensics with strategic cybersecurity leadership.
You will play a critical role in shaping CSOC strategy, working alongside the Head of CSOC to refine detection, response, and intelligence capabilities to proactively defend against emerging threats. As a subject matter expert (SME), you are expected to stay ahead of cyber threat trends, attack methodologies, and adversary tactics, ensuring the CSOC is future-ready and resilient against evolving cyber threats.
Minimum Qualifications: Education & Experience
Bachelor's or Master's degree in Cybersecurity, Computer Science, or a related field.
10+ years of hands-on cybersecurity experience, with deep expertise in SOC operations, incident response, and cyber threat intelligence.
Experience leading complex investigations into APTs, cybercrime operations, and enterprise-wide security incidents.
Technical Skills & Expertise
Advanced proficiency in digital forensics, memory analysis, network forensics, and endpoint telemetry analysis.
Ability to track adversary TTPs across enterprise environments using threat intelligence correlation.
Hands-on experience with SIEM, EDR, IDS/IPS, forensic tools, and threat intelligence platforms.
Proficiency in YARA, Sigma, and custom detection engineering.
Understanding of nation-state threats, APT campaigns, and cybercriminal ecosystems.
Knowledge of MITRE ATT&CK, Diamond Model, Cyber Kill Chain, and TIBER-EU methodologies.
Ability to reverse engineer malware and extract IOCs and adversary tactics.
Scripting skills in Python, PowerShell, or Bash for automation and threat hunting.
Experience building SOAR playbooks for incident response automation.
Knowledge of cloud security monitoring (AWS, Azure, GCP) and zero-trust architecture.
Deep understanding of network security protocols, firewalls, and identity-based threats.
